I checked out builds 3082 and 3113 (the current Standard Version on your Download page for Gold upgrade) with simply putting the notebook to sleep and waking it up again. No DB errors. I'll let it sleep for 30 minutes when I get a chance. So currently I can't reproduce the problem and thus can't test if its fixed. I'll get back to you.
Peke, I have a gigabit link between the computers. I don't see any performance issues with 8722 .mp3s in the library.
Disk I/O error after PC sleep [#21538]
Moderator: Gurus
Re: Disk I/O error after PC sleep [#21538]
Problem may recur on remapping network paths on back from sleep as there is an delay in which Windows remap/regain access to network path. It is hit and miss case if MM in that time tries to access DB.
Let us know if problem recur.
Best regards,
Peke
MediaMonkey Team lead QA/Tech Support guru
Admin of Free MediaMonkey addon Site HappyMonkeying



How to attach PICTURE/SCREENSHOTS to forum posts
Peke
MediaMonkey Team lead QA/Tech Support guru
Admin of Free MediaMonkey addon Site HappyMonkeying



How to attach PICTURE/SCREENSHOTS to forum posts
Re: Disk I/O error after PC sleep [#21538]
On 2024.0.0.3082 after wake I got one IO error message which I dismissed and then the current song started playing.
On 2024.1.0.3113 after wake gives me repeated disk I/O errors, as reported, requiring the process to be killed.
On 2024.2.0.3150 after wake no IO error messages. Tested twice after 30+ minutes asleep. (I understand the timing issue that Peke brings up.)
My vote is that a single on-wake error message pop-up to be dismissed is quite fine, as long as MM functions normally afterward.
Thank you,
cjn
On 2024.1.0.3113 after wake gives me repeated disk I/O errors, as reported, requiring the process to be killed.
On 2024.2.0.3150 after wake no IO error messages. Tested twice after 30+ minutes asleep. (I understand the timing issue that Peke brings up.)
My vote is that a single on-wake error message pop-up to be dismissed is quite fine, as long as MM functions normally afterward.
Thank you,
cjn
Re: Disk I/O error after PC sleep [#21538]
Hi,
Thank you for confirming.
Thank you for confirming.
That aspect was fixed in 3150+ eg. MM do not throw I/O error immediately but retries several times to give time to mapped/UNC drive wake up.
Best regards,
Peke
MediaMonkey Team lead QA/Tech Support guru
Admin of Free MediaMonkey addon Site HappyMonkeying



How to attach PICTURE/SCREENSHOTS to forum posts
Peke
MediaMonkey Team lead QA/Tech Support guru
Admin of Free MediaMonkey addon Site HappyMonkeying



How to attach PICTURE/SCREENSHOTS to forum posts
Re: Disk I/O error after PC sleep [#21538]
OK, fails on further testing.
I put the notebook to sleep before lunch, and then waking after lunch MM is stuck in the same error pop-up loop.
Note that the network drive (mapped to Z:) is available to my file manager and other apps on the notebook, but MM is still stuck. The error popup reemerges after 20 seconds, or just a few seconds after hitting OK button.
Database file Z:\media...\MM5.DB cannot be accessed.
Error: disk I/O error
After hitting OK on the above pop-up and then hitting the X (close) button on MM window, after a few seconds an Application Error pop-up:
Application throw an exception. Not all close query events are finished!! (C:\Sources\MediaMonkey2024_2\HTML5Monkey\BaseApp.pas. line 7801
Would you like to restart MediaMonkey in Safe mode?
I selected Restart (not in Safe mode)
It seems that MM can't recover some in-process DB operations even after the DB file is again accessible. No way to make DB operations pause for 20 seconds after wake from sleep?
I put the notebook to sleep before lunch, and then waking after lunch MM is stuck in the same error pop-up loop.
Note that the network drive (mapped to Z:) is available to my file manager and other apps on the notebook, but MM is still stuck. The error popup reemerges after 20 seconds, or just a few seconds after hitting OK button.
Database file Z:\media...\MM5.DB cannot be accessed.
Error: disk I/O error
After hitting OK on the above pop-up and then hitting the X (close) button on MM window, after a few seconds an Application Error pop-up:
Application throw an exception. Not all close query events are finished!! (C:\Sources\MediaMonkey2024_2\HTML5Monkey\BaseApp.pas. line 7801
Would you like to restart MediaMonkey in Safe mode?
I selected Restart (not in Safe mode)
It seems that MM can't recover some in-process DB operations even after the DB file is again accessible. No way to make DB operations pause for 20 seconds after wake from sleep?